12. Jesus speaks to Mary, John. John 19:25-27

25 Near the cross of Jesus stood his mother, his mother's sister, Mary the wife of Clopas, and Mary Magdalene. 26. When Jesus saw his mother there, and the disciple whom he loved standing nearby, he said to her, "Woman, here is your son," 27 and to the disciple, "Here is your mother." From that time on, this disciple took her into his home.

“Untitled, made for this Station in 2008”

Watercolor salt wash and pastels

Louie Scott Lovitt

I saw a black and white photo of a huge, very old magnolia tree with limbs reaching horizontally far wider than the height of the tree and I thought “How are those huge limbs being held up?” It made me think of the Tree of Life. If you look closely, you may see Jesus on the cross in the middle of the tree trunk and the rocks at the base reaching up like Mary and John.

Even though it was a dark day, He can’t help but bring light and color into the world. It comes from the love the Creator.
